Zhao Chengshou, courtesy name Yinfu, was a Kuomintang general from Wutai County, Shanxi.

2.

In 1908, Zhao Chengshou was admitted to the Taiyuan Army Primary School.

3.

In 1912, the Xin Daining Public Corps was disbanded, and Zhao Chengshou re-entered the Qinghe Army First Preparatory School.

In 1939, Zhao Chengshou was promoted to commander-in-chief of the 7th Army of the National Army and director of the Second Office of the Shanxi Provincial Government.
